The Investment Promotion Office of Yunnan Province in China organized an investment cooperation forum in Dubai, with participation from various local institutions, under the theme “Invest in Yunnan.”
The event attracted over 100 participants, including representatives from the Chinese Consulate General in Dubai, prominent Emirati business leaders, and delegations from cultural tourism, healthcare, premium agriculture, trade and procurement, energy, and investment funds sectors.
During the forum, presentations were made by the Yunnan Investment Promotion Office, the Yunnan Cultural Tourism and Healthcare Group, and the Investment Promotion Office of Honghe Prefecture. They showcased the latest developments in Yunnan regarding high-level opening-up and quality development, demonstrating the province’s interest in expanding investment cooperation with Emirati companies, particularly in outstanding mountain agriculture, cultural tourism and healthcare, green energy, and advanced manufacturing.
Representatives from both sides delivered significant insights, exchanging views on potential collaboration areas and discussing tangible opportunities to strengthen partnerships, notably:
• In the agriculture and halal products sector: Both parties explored the establishment of origins warehousing for premium agricultural products from Yunnan’s highlands, working towards aligning halal certification systems between the two countries, and creating cross-border supply chain platforms.
• In cultural tourism and healthcare: The focus was on fulfilling the needs of Middle Eastern tourists concerning cultural experiences and luxury holiday routes, while developing distinctive projects such as hot spring hotels and specially designed tourism itineraries to enhance Yunnan’s tourism brand presence in the region.
• In sovereign wealth funds: The feasibility of establishing joint industrial funds was discussed, showcasing several major industrial projects in Yunnan as promising investment areas.
